The room feels warm and cozy, with the bustle of a neighborhood spot where servers check in kindly and pies arrive fast. One guest summed it up: "the base was crisp and the sauce bright," and another praised the owner’s friendly touch. Inside charms with Italian accents, though the terrace reads more functional than pretty. Cooking leans classic Italian with care: stone-oven pizzas, a comforting lasagne, and occasional flourishes like a pizza finished tableside. Expect ingredient-forward flavors over theatrics; most raves target margherita purity and balanced toppings, while a minority flagged a pasta value miss. Families are well served by familiar crowd-pleasers like margherita, lasagne, and simple add-ons, plus a vegan pizza that works for mixed groups. No formal kids menu surfaced, but portions and approachable flavors suit children; picky eaters may prefer simple pizzas over richer pastas.
